sulfate AEC - Physico-chemical Properties
Physical and Chemical Properties | This product is a light yellow paste, soluble in water, has good wettability, permeability, rich foam and is not affected by the hardness of water. |
Use | As a detergent and foaming agent, foam is rich, delicate, stable and non irritating to skin. 50kg/plastic bucket, 100kg/plastic bucket packaging. |
sulfate AEC - Preparation method
Open Data Verified Data
Add a measured amount of fatty alcohol polyoxyethylene ether dropwise to a reaction kettle that has already been filled with a mixture of chloroacetic acid and sodium chloroacetate. Keep at 70 ℃ during the dripping process. After dripping, react at 70-80 ℃ for 3 hours, and then neutralize with NaOH aqueous solution to obtain fatty alcohol polyoxyethylene ether sodium acetate.

sulfate AEC - Safety
Open Data Verified Data
It cannot be mixed with cationic compounds. It should be stored in a cool and ventilated warehouse.

sulfate AEC - Introduction
Fatty alcohol polyoxyethylene ether carboxylates are a class of commonly used surfactants, also known as polyoxyethylene ether sulfate compounds. Their properties are as follows:
1. Surface active properties: fatty alcohol polyoxyethylene ether carboxylate has excellent surface active properties, can make the liquid insoluble material mixing, reduce the surface tension of the liquid surface, increase the adhesion between the liquid.
2. Interfacial activity properties: They form a stable micelle structure on the liquid and solid interface, which can effectively emulsify, disperse, and stabilize suspensions.
3. Antistatic: fatty alcohol polyoxyethylene ether carboxylate has good antistatic properties, can prevent the accumulation of static electricity.
fatty alcohol polyoxyethylene ether carboxylate has a wide range of uses:
1. In daily cosmetics and personal care products, as emulsifiers, thickeners, moisturizers, etc.
2. Industrial cleaning agent, used for decontamination, dispersion, emulsification and anti-static.
3. Agricultural additives, used as a solubilizer or emulsifier.
4. In pharmaceutical preparations, as a drug carrier or a dispersant for active ingredients.
The preparation method of fatty alcohol polyoxyethylene ether carboxylate is generally obtained by The epoxidation reaction of fatty alcohol and oxyethylene monomer, and then reacted with carboxylic acid. Different fatty alcohols and degrees of oxidation lead to polymers of different chain lengths and degrees of unsaturation.
